Forrest Moliari is one of the biggest names in the history of women’s wrestling in the USA. A 3x Pan American Champion and a World’s Bronze Medalist, Molinari is an elite level wrestler who has now transitioned full time into MMA following the completion of her wrestling career.
Starting her career with a decision win over Brigid Chase at Borroka 1 Molinari followed up that fight with a split decision loss against Jaeleen Robledo for the RUF female Featherweight world championship. Searching for another fight opportunity for almost a year, A1 combat promoted Forrest Molinari return agaisnt the 2-3 Carlene Chandler who’s older sister Chelsea Chandler is a UFC veteran.
Molinari controlled the fight utilizing a good jab and body punches to help her get her takedowns easier. Winning rounds 1 and 2 Molinari pushed for the finish in the 3rd round officially getting the TKO just 19 seconds into the round accomplishing something both Jaeleen Robledo and Joy Pendell where unable to do by finishing Chandler.
Forrest Molinari has been a part of Cris Cyborg’s training camps for both of her PFL MMA Championship fights including Larissa Pacheco and Sara Collins. After watching Forrest Molinari’s A1 Combat fight Cris Cyborg had this to say, “She is very talented. Great wrestling and you can see since joining Junior at JL Boxing academy that her standup has improved. I look forward to watching her continue climbing the rankings.”
